What are some different ways that a convenience store supply chain can be responsive What are some risks in each case
Increasing supply chain responsiveness would mean the firm will also increase its ability to:
Strategy in Increasing supply chain Responsiveness
Risks Involved
respond to wide ranges of quantities demanded
meet short lead times
handle a large variety of products
build highly innovative products
meet a very high service level
Wider range of quantity implies greater variance in demand
Less time to react to orders
Demand per product becomes more disaggregated
New products tend to have more uncertain demand
Firm now has to handle unusual surges in demand
Matching supply chain capabilities to customer's requirements means that a firm and their supply chain partners must be continually reassessing their performance with respect to these requirements....
